The Rising Star of TikTok
Before we dive into the potential buyers, it’s worth noting why TikTok is such a hot commodity:
- Massive User Base: TikTok boasts billions of downloads worldwide and continues to grow in popularity across all age groups.
- Innovative Content Format: With its short videos, viral challenges, and endless scroll, TikTok’s engagement rates overshadow those of many traditional social media platforms.
- Advertising Potential: Brands are flocking to TikTok’s dynamic ad formats, fueling growth opportunities that would entice any prospective buyer.
These factors make TikTok an attractive investment—even for those outside the typical social media acquisition scene.
Potential Buyer #1: Elon Musk
Elon Musk has never been one to shy away from bold moves or revolutionary ideas. The billionaire entrepreneur behind Tesla, SpaceX, and other ventures has shown a keen interest in emerging technologies. While Musk’s business empire primarily focuses on space exploration and electric vehicles, his recent acquisition of Twitter demonstrated a willingness to pivot into the social media space. If he were to acquire TikTok, Musk could integrate cutting-edge AI features, revolutionize advertising, and possibly even connect TikTok’s user base with his other ventures in novel ways.
Potential Buyer #2: MrBeast (Jimmy Donaldson)
YouTube celebrity MrBeast, also known as Jimmy Donaldson, has garnered massive attention for his philanthropic stunts and viral content. With his wealth primarily generated through YouTube revenue, brand partnerships, and his impressive entrepreneurial endeavors (like MrBeast Burger and Feastables), he has the financial influence to participate in discussions about TikTok’s future. MrBeast’s content-first perspective could bring fresh insights and monetization strategies to the platform, potentially aligning creators’ goals with user interests more transparently.

What Experts Are Saying
Industry analysts emphasize that any acquisition of TikTok would need to clear significant regulatory hurdles, particularly around data privacy and national security concerns. ByteDance, TikTok’s parent company, has repeatedly reaffirmed its commitment to safeguarding user data, but the possibility of a sale could bring new scrutiny. Some experts suggest that U.S.-based buyers might have an edge if they can alleviate lawmakers’ concerns about where user data is stored and how it is accessed.
